What size solar system do I need?

Every home and business is different, so the size of your system will depend on your energy needs, roof space and solar goals. Residential solar systems are typically 3-10 kW and commercial systems range from 50–500 kW for a medium sized business. What happens at night, or when the weather turns cloudy?

Since the amount of power your solar system generates is a direct result of sunlight, it will produce slightly less energy when the weather is cloudy. Your system will not produce any energy at night. Your East Coast Solar system will be interconnected to your local power grid, so that you can automatically begin to draw power from the grid whenever you need it. You won’t experience any power interruptions — the switch between solar system power and the utility grid happens seamlessly, with no effort on your part.

Will I get paid for the electricity that I generate and don’t use?

Yes, your energy retailer will pay you feed in tariffs (FITs), in Queensland you can expect 6c-10c from your retailer. Currently the state government will also give you a 8c FIT. (Please note these are subject to change at any time)
